    Job description

    This is an exciting opportunity to work within the operational security team, where you will keep our people, buildings, and assets safe and secure. You will work with other Estates colleagues within your building to achieve outcomes. You�ll use your knowledge to give advice and make decisions.

    Person specification

    Here are some of the things you'll be responsible for as our Regional Security Manager role:�
    � Identify, record, and analyse all building related security risks; formulate mitigating actions and share with stakeholders, in line with the standard HMRC security templates. Identify and exploit measures to improve the security posture�
    � Undertake Level One Security Assurance on the security supplier�s service provision in the form of monthly KPIs and associated checks to support contract management�
    � Work with the Commercial Business Partner to support and progress initiatives and project work to maximise the security contract�s potential and efficiencies�
    � Produce and maintain building security management documentation such as site-specific Risk Registers and local risk assessments and security reviews, formulating the Building Security Policy in line with the consistent national approach.�
    � Undertake regular security assurance reviews to ensure standards are adequate and meet existing threats and emerging risks to the business. �
    � Collaborate with the external security providers to ensure the effective and efficient delivery of physical security posture via the agreed site-specific assignment instructions: to include man-guarding, patrolling, reporting, incident management, after action reviews and escalations to the appropriate stakeholders.�
    � Take the lead in dealing with operational security incidents in line with National Security Framework guidelines. �
    � Collaborate and initiate security operations and activities with HMRC colleagues and outside agencies as appropriate.�
    � Communicate security status, updates, actual or potential problems, to appropriate stakeholders, including in real-time dynamic situations during incidents .�
    � Support and assist in emergency and contingency planning and management regarding operational security issues as the operational security subject matter expert (SME), liaising with other members of the Building Management Team. �
    � Work collaboratively in partnership with the Incident Control Officer (ICO) for all sites in area of responsibility.�
    � Proactively seek out and develop contacts and networks, internally (eg with customers/colleagues and other security subject matter experts, etc) and externally (eg with police, security professionals, neighbours, local contacts, etc)�
    � Provide SME (Subject Matter Expert) advice and management overview of security provisions in additional sites within your areas of responsibility.�
    � Raise and investigate all operational security-related Security Incident Reports (SIRs). �
    � Chair After Action Reviews for incidents where appropriate, to identify lessons learned, consider the wider impacts (eg if there is a national impact)�
